566 Roll-Up Door
Built with sound engineering and solid construction the Model 566-54 passes all of Miami-Dade County, Florida Building and Zoning Codes. Tested to withstand winds equivalent to 54 p.s.f. or 140+ mph the Model 566 joins a well respected family of wind code doors.
Featuring 10 gauge windlocks that are reinforced and fastened to the curtain, Model 566 doors offer unbeatable protection with uncompromising construction. Available in 22 pre-finished colors and constructed to fit openings as large as 8’ (2438 mm) wide by 8’ (2438 mm) high the Model 566 is the popular choice. Doors that meet the Miami-Dade requirements are only available in Satin White. It’s smooth operation, reliable performance, nation-wide distribution, and a proven track record has allowed the Model 566 to be the industry choice for maximum speed windload doors.

Features & Benefits
Guides manufactured from 16 gauge hot-dipped galvanized steel.
Available in 22 pre-finished polyester paint finishes (see Color Chart). Doors that meet the Miami-Dade requirements are only available in Satin White.
Sizes up to 8' (3048mm) x 8' (3048mm) for sizes up to 20'w x 14' h
Curtain manufactured from 26 gauge corrugated hot-dipped galvanized steel. Doors that meet the Miami-Dade requirements are only available in 24 gauge.
Polypropylene wear strips provide smooth, quiet operation and reduce friction.
Door meets all impact testing requirements of local building codes.
